STMicroelectronics STM32 / MCU DWMAC glue layer controller
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
This file documents platform glue layer for stmmac.
|
|
||||||
Please see stmmac.txt for the other unchanged properties.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
The device node has following properties.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Required properties:
|
|
||||||
- compatible: For MCU family should be "st,stm32-dwmac" to select glue, and
|
|
||||||
"snps,dwmac-3.50a" to select IP version.
|
|
||||||
For MPU family should be "st,stm32mp1-dwmac" to select
|
|
||||||
glue, and "snps,dwmac-4.20a" to select IP version.
|
|
||||||
- clocks: Must contain a phandle for each entry in clock-names.
|
|
||||||
- clock-names: Should be "stmmaceth" for the host clock.
|
|
||||||
Should be "mac-clk-tx" for the MAC TX clock.
|
|
||||||
Should be "mac-clk-rx" for the MAC RX clock.
|
|
||||||
For MPU family need to add also "ethstp" for power mode clock
|
|
||||||
- interrupt-names: Should contain a list of interrupt names corresponding to
|
|
||||||
the interrupts in the interrupts property, if available.
|
|
||||||
Should be "macirq" for the main MAC IRQ
|
|
||||||
Should be "eth_wake_irq" for the IT which wake up system
|
|
||||||
- st,syscon : Should be phandle/offset pair. The phandle to the syscon node which
|
|
||||||
encompases the glue register, and the offset of the control register.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Optional properties:
|
|
||||||
- clock-names: For MPU family "eth-ck" for PHY without quartz
|
|
||||||
- st,eth-clk-sel (boolean) : set this property in RGMII PHY when you want to select RCC clock instead of ETH_CLK125.
|
|
||||||
- st,eth-ref-clk-sel (boolean) : set this property in RMII mode when you have PHY without crystal 50MHz and want to select RCC clock instead of ETH_REF_CLK.
|
